Committee Meetings and Materials |
|
The project’s Citizen Advisory Committee (CAC), a group that includes neighborhood, business and interest group representatives,
as well as property owners, meets jointly with the Technical Advisory Committee (TAC). The TAC is comprised of representatives
of City bureaus with an interest in the project and is charged with sharing information with the CAC to inform their discussions (view the CAC and TAC roster).
The CAC is charged with making recommendations to Commissioner Adams and the City Council about the bridge design and associated
pedestrian crossing improvements.
